HP To Launch 3 New LCDs Sporting A Low Price Tag

The prices of LCDs have gone down a lot from the time of their introduction. Manufacturers have understood the consumers need for low priced LCDs, and are launching LCDs carrying a low price tag. HP will soon be launchingclip_image001 three new LCDs carrying an extremely low price tag. The LCDs will be available in sizes of 20 inch, 21.5 inch and 23 inch. The 20 inch S2031 LCD will have a contrast ratio of 1000:1, along with a VGA and a DVI-D connector.

The LCD has a response time of 5ms and it has a resolution of 1600×900. The S2031 LCD will also use a two-lamp panel instead of the usual four-lamp one to reduce the power consumption. The other two LCDs the S2231 and the S2331 are of 21.5 inch and 23 inch respectively. Both the LCDs have a resolution of 1080p (1920*1080). Like the S2031, the S2231 and S2331 LCDs have a contrast ratio of 1000:1, and feature the VGA and DVI-D ports. The response time of both the LCDs is 5ms.

The S2031 LCD is expected to cost $150, while the S2231 and S2331 will cost $190 and $220 respectively. All the three LCDs are expected to go on sale from May 16th.
